P1.5 — Port 1 bit 5 (input only).
RST — External Reset input during power-on or if selected via UCFG1.
When functioning as a reset input, a LOW on this pin resets the
microcontroller, causing I/O ports and peripherals to take on their default
states, and the processor begins execution at address 0. Also used during
a power-on sequence to force ISP mode. When using an oscillator
frequency above 12 MHz, the reset input function of P1.5 must be
enabled. An external circuit is required to hold the device in reset at

P1.6 — Port 1 bit 6.
OCB — Output Compare B.
P1.7 — Port 1 bit 7.
OCC — Output Compare C.
Port 2: Port 2 is an 8-bit I/O port with a user-configurable output type.
During reset Port 2 latches are configured in the input only mode with the
internal pull-up disabled. The operation of Port 2 pins as inputs and
outputs depends upon the port configuration selected. Each port pin is
configured independently. Refer to

All pins have Schmitt trigger inputs.
Port 2 also provides various special functions as described below:
P2.0 — Port 2 bit 0.
ICB — Input Capture B.
P2.1 — Port 2 bit 1.
OCD — Output Compare D.
P2.2 — Port 2 bit 2.
MOSI — SPI master out slave in. When configured as master, this pin is
output; when configured as slave, this pin is input.
P2.3 — Port 2 bit 3.
MISO — When configured as master, this pin is input, when configured as
slave, this pin is output.
P2.4 — Port 2 bit 4.
SS — SPI Slave select.
P2.5 — Port 2 bit 5.
SPICLK — SPI clock. When configured as master, this pin is output; when
configured as slave, this pin is input.
P2.6 — Port 2 bit 6.
OCA — Output Compare A.
